Micrometer least … NettetLeast count of screw gauge. A screw gauge of 100 divisions will move the cap scale along the main scale by 1/100 of mm-0.01 mm. This is the minimum value up to which a screw gauge can measure and is known as its least count. Or it is defined as the ratio between the pitch of the screw and the number of divisions on the circular scale.

In … Nettet17. jan. 2024 · Pitch - distance moved by the screw in one complete rotation and it's magnitude is distance between two corresponding consecutive thread of the screw. In micrometer pitch=distance moved by screw ÷ No of complete rotation given to screw. Pitch=4mm÷4mm=1mm. Least count =1mm÷100=0.01mm.
